In a critically important move poised to enhance the technological landscape of Cape Verde, SpaceX’s Starlink is set to launch its satellite internet service in the archipelago nation. This initiative promises to revolutionize connectivity in a region often challenged by geographical isolation and limited digital infrastructure. With high-speed internet access becoming increasingly essential for education, business, and communication, the introduction of Starlink is anticipated to bridge the digital divide and foster economic growth. As cape Verde embraces this new frontier in technology,stakeholders from various sectors are eagerly anticipating the impact on local communities,government services,and the broader economy. This article explores the implications of Starlink’s launch for Cape Verde’s tech ecosystem and the opportunities it presents for innovation and advancement.
The Transformative Impact of Starlink on cape Verde’s Connectivity Landscape
The introduction of Starlink services is set to revolutionize the connectivity landscape in Cape Verde, providing unprecedented internet access across the archipelago’s diverse islands. With its low Earth orbit satellite constellation, Starlink addresses the long-standing issues of limited bandwidth and unreliable connections that have historically plagued rural and remote areas. As a result, residents and businesses can anticipate enhanced opportunities for digital engagement, including:
- Improved Education: students in remote areas will gain access to online learning resources, bridging educational gaps.
- Business Growth: Local entrepreneurs can expand their reach through e-commerce and digital marketing.
- Telemedicine: improved connectivity will facilitate remote healthcare services, ensuring better access to medical consultations.
Moreover, as Starlink begins to establish a foothold, the ripple effects on Cape Verde’s tech infrastructure will be profound. Government initiatives aimed at digital transformation can leverage this new connectivity, fostering innovation and economic diversification. Addressing Challenges: Infrastructure and Accessibility Considerations
As Cape Verde embraces the deployment of Starlink, significant improvements in tech infrastructure are anticipated, notably in remote and underserved areas. The advent of satellite internet is set to transform connectivity across the archipelago, enabling reliable access to online services that were previously limited. This leap forward will not only enhance communication but also promote socio-economic development by opening up opportunities in various sectors such as education,healthcare,and tourism. With the possibility of 24/7 internet coverage, remote villages can now participate in the digital economy, allowing local entrepreneurs to reach broader markets.
However, alongside these advancements, it is essential to address accessibility challenges that may arise from this technological shift. Factors that need consideration include:
- Affordability: Ensuring that the cost of service does not exclude lower-income households from accessing high-speed internet.
- Digital Literacy: Initiatives must be developed to improve digital skills among residents, enabling them to leverage the new technology effectively.
- Infrastructure Development: Complementary investments in local infrastructure such as power and devices will be necessary to support internet usage.
